Our client is a global leader in caramel colors and specialty caramel ingredients, with over a century of experience supporting the food and beverage industry! They offer a broad portfolio of clean-label solutions, including liquid and powdered caramel colors, burnt sugars, and syrups used across a wide range of applications. Known for their quality, consistency, and innovation, our client serves customers around the world with both standard and custom formulations!

The Director of Quality and R&D is a strategic leadership role that drives innovation, ensures food safety and regulatory compliance, and leads both Quality and R&D teams within a dynamic food ingredient manufacturing environment. This position aligns technical functions with business goals, overseeing product development, analytical testing, and method validation to support continuous improvement and customer satisfaction.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Develop and execute strategic plans aligned with company goals.
  • Strengthen customer/supplier collaboration and quality support programs.
  • Define long-term lab strategy in response to tech, regulatory, and market trends.
  • Build team capabilities and address infrastructure and talent needs.
  • Oversee daily R&D and Quality lab operations, including method development and testing.
  • Ensure compliance with global food safety standards (FDA, USDA, GFSI, etc.).
  • Lead cross-functional product development, scale-ups, and process improvements.
  • Manage lab quality systems, audits, documentation, and data integrity.
  • Mentor and lead technical staff to foster innovation and growth.
  • Represent the company in customer engagements and industry forums.
  • Travel up to 20%.

Requirements:

  • BS in Food Science, Analytical Chemistry, Microbiology, or related field
  • 10+ years in the food ingredient industry
  • 5+ years in leadership roles within regulated manufacturing environments
  • Strong background in analytical chemistry (e.g., GC, GC/MS, MS)
  • Experience in budgeting, procurement, cost control, and LIMS systems
  • Familiar with food labeling, product claims, and global regulatory standards
  • Knowledge of global food safety and third-party certifications

Preferred:

  • Masters or PhD in technical field
  • Experience with Six Sigma, Lean, or other continuous improvement methodologies
